Mathilde Peach
Mathilde Peach is a peach-flavored liqueur made by the French cognac house Louis Royer, which was originally founded in the town of Jarnac in 1853.

Cointreau
Cointreau is a French orange liqueur established in 1875 by the Cointreau brothers. It’s notable for its distinctive flavor profile derived from bitter orange peels and its consistent quality. Commonly used by bartenders and home mixologists to create classic cocktails like the Cosmopolitan and Sidecar, it offers a refined citrus note.
